Machine Vision Camera SDK (DotNet) Developer Guide
}
}
}
}
Example
VB
Imports System.Runtime.InteropServices
Imports System.Threading.Thread
Imports System.Net.IPAddress
Imports MvCamCtrl.NET
Module Module1
Sub Main()
Dim dev As MyCamera = New MyCamera
Dim Info As String
Dim nRet As Int32 = MyCamera.MV_OK
Dim stDeviceInfoList As MyCamera.MV_CC_DEVICE_INFO_LIST = New MyCamera.MV_CC_DEVICE_INFO_LIST
'Enumerate devices
Dim nTLayerType As Int32 = MyCamera.MV_GIGE_DEVICE Or MyCamera.MV_USB_DEVICE
nRet = MyCamera.MV_CC_EnumDevicesEx_NET(nTLayerType, stDeviceInfoList, "abc")
If MyCamera.MV_OK <> nRet Then
Console.Writeline("Enumerating device failed!"+ Convert.ToString(nRet))
Return
End If
End Sub
End Module
4.1.5 MvCamCtrl.NET::MyCamera::MV_CC_IsDeviceAccessible_NET
Check whether the device is accessible.
API Definition
static bool MV_CC_IsDeviceAccessible_NET(
ref MyCamera.MV_CC_DEVICE_INFO stDevInfo,
uint
nAccessMode
);
Parameters
stDevInfo
[IN] Information of specified device, see the structure MV_CC_DEVICE_INFO for details.
nAccessMode
[IN] Access mode, see details below:
23
    "